Super Mario Bros. hit a milestone turning 40 years old on Saturday.
Nintendo’s top-selling video game debuted in Japan on Sept. 13, 1985.

Super Mario Bros. is an instant hit for Nintendo
The backstory:
The character Mario was first introduced in the 1981 arcade game, Donkey Kong, as a playable character who must rescue someone from a giant gorilla.
Mario later had an expanded role in his own video along with his brother Luigi, as the plumbing brothers duo, dressed in hats and overalls, journey through a colorful world to the Mushroom Kingdom to save a princess from an evil dinosaur-like creature named Bowser, King of the Koopa.

After debuting on the Japanese version of the Nintendo system, Famicon, Super Mario Bros. became an instant hit with gamers worldwide. Guinness World Records noted that the original version of the video game sold over 40 million copies globally, establishing itself as a force in the gaming industry.
Through the years, Nintendo released iterations of the game for consumers including "Super Mario Bros. 2," "Super Marioland," "Mario Kart" and "Super Mario 3D World."
And the video game’s popularity resulted in it being re-imagined on the big screen with the release of the 2023 film "The Super Mario Bros Movie," which raked in $1.3 billion at the box office, according to Deadline.
